fix(agent): live chat turns persist incrementally, survive client disconnect

Fix A3 of plans/2026-07-11-nomos-agent-code-review.md. handleChat only ever
saved the assistant message ONCE, after a.chat(...) returned, using
ctx := r.Context() for that write — the same context that cancels the instant
the client disconnects (Stop button, tab close, network blip). A disconnect
mid-turn meant the final save ran with an already-cancelled context and its
error was never checked: the entire turn's tool-call history was silently
lost from the persisted transcript, even though real work (executions
launched, knowledge written) had already happened server-side.

Brought handleChat in line with resumeSession's existing pattern
(continue.go): insert a placeholder assistant row immediately, update the
SAME row after every tool call. The key fix is WHICH context the writes use —
a new pctx := context.Background() for every DB write in this handler
(session creation/touch, the user message, question auto-close, the
placeholder + incremental updates, the title update), while ctx/r.Context()
still gates the agent's own work (a.chat) and the SSE writes exactly as
before — a disconnect still correctly stops the agent from doing further
work, it just no longer also erases what it already did.

Verified live: sent a message requiring 6 tool calls (get_entity/
get_relations/get_blast_radius on two targets) and force-killed the client
connection mid-stream with curl -m 12 (confirmed via exit code 28). Before
this fix the persisted transcript would show 0 tool-call entries; after,
all 12 raw tool_use/tool_result entries (6 calls × 2) were present and
correctly attributed by tool name — proving both that progress survives an
abort and that the incremental writes aren't corrupting the data.
